Hint
Answer
Former country in the Balkans
Yugoslavia
The “White Rose” of the royal houses in Britain
York
HMY Britannia is a famous example of this type of ship
Yacht
Jewish language emerging in the Middle Ages in Central Europe
Yiddish
Former Ukrainian president poisoned with dioxine in 2004 (Viktor)
Yushchenko
Colour of The Beatles’ submarine
Yellow
Irish poet, dramatist, nationalist and senator (William Butler)
Yeats
WWI battle site in Belgium where the Germans used poison gas
Ypres
British TV presenter famous for her interviews “on the bed” in the 1990s (Paula)
Yates
Russian president who stood on a tank and averted a coup in 1991 (Boris)
Yeltsin
Hero of the Greek war of independence (Alexander)
Ypsilantis
Traditional winter festival in Scandinavia
Yule
Alternative name for 1816 AD which was exceptionally cold and led to crop failure and hunger
Year without a summer
Four chemical elements are named after this Swedish mining village (name the village or any of the elements)
Ytterby (Yttrium, Ytterbium, Erbium, Terbium)
How British serial killer Peter Sutcliffe was dubbed
Yorkshire ripper
Oldest town on the Volga river and medieval principality (13th – 15th century)
Yaroslavl
Given name of cosmonaut Gagarin, the first man in space
Yuri
Scandinavian royal house of the early Middle Ages, subject of a “skald” (old Norse poem)
Yngling
Irish bacteriologist Adrian Stokes isolated the virus of this tropical disease in 1927 (but died from it)
Yellow fever
Most important Soviet aircraft manufacturer in WWII
Yakovlev
